[发明专利]云存储方法、资源调度系统、云存储节点及系统有效
申请号: | 201210549881.3 | 申请日: | 2012-12-18 |
公开(公告)号: | CN103024053A | 公开(公告)日: | 2013-04-03 |
发明(设计)人: | 陈克云 | 申请(专利权)人: | 华为技术有限公司 |
主分类号: | H04L29/08 | 分类号: | H04L29/08 |
代理公司: | 广州三环专利代理有限公司 44202 | 代理人: | 郝传鑫;熊永强 |
地址: | 518129 广东*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 存储 方法 资源 调度 系统 节点 | ||
技术领域
本发明涉及云存储技术领域,尤其涉及一种云存储方法、资源调度系统、云存储节点及系统。
背景技术
随着云存储应用逐渐兴起,云存储部署已经逐步从单一云存储节点模式最近发展成多个云存储节点(一个云存储节点由多个物理存储节点组织云存储子系统),同时实现跨地域,而以容器Container和对象Object的数据模型为基础的对象存储服务逐渐被业界使用,如何提高更好的性能,发挥出云存储系统的弹性存储能力和计算能力成为云存储目标之一。
现有技术中,用户的数据以对象方式存放在云存储容器中,对象隶属于容器,而某个容器中的数据是固定在某一云存储节点,其优势在于数据集中访问、查询、遍历、删除等数据内容相关的管理操作,带来的影响是某一容器的读写性能和容量依赖于某单个云存储节点,其存在相关性能和容量瓶颈,不能充分利用云存储系统的其他节点(包含本区域内)的计算能力和存储能力。
发明内容
本发明实施例所要解决的技术问题在于,提供一种云存储方法、资源调度系统、云存储节点及系统,可实现跨节点的容器对象存储,充分利用了云存储系统的资源。
为了解决上述技术问题,本发明实施例第一方面提供了一种云存储方法,所述云存储方法包括:
获取用户提交的数据存储请求,并根据所述数据存储请求获取所述对象数据的容器信息;
根据所述对象数据的容器信息获取所述对象数据的原始云存储节点信息;
根据负载均衡和所述用户提交的数据存储请求选择目标云存储节点;
向用户发送目标云存储节点信息和所述原始云存储节点信息,以使用户根据所述目标云存储节点信息向所述目标云存储节点发送所述对象数据和所述原始云存储节点信息。
相应地,本发明实施例第二方面还提供了一种云存储方法,所述云存储方法包括:
获取用户发送的对象数据和所述对象数据的原始云存储节点信息;
存放所述对象数据;
根据所述原始云存储节点信息确认所述对象数据的原始云存储节点不是自身云存储节点;
根据所述原始云存储节点信息向所述对象数据的原始云存储节点发送存储通知消息,以使所述对象数据的原始云存储节点生成所述对象数据的访问链接信息,所述存储通知消息中携带所述对象数据的对象元数据和访问链接。
相应的,本发明实施例第三方面还提供了一种云存储方法,所述云存储方法包括:
获取对象数据的目标云存储节点发送的针对该对象数据的存储通知消息,所述存储通知消息中携带所述对象数据的对象元数据和访问链接;
根据所述存储通知消息生成所述对象数据的访问链接信息,所述访问链接信息包括对象元数据、所述目标云存储节点的云存储节点信息和访问链接。
相应的,本发明实施例第四方面还提供了一种云存储的资源调度系统,所述资源调度系统包括:
存储请求获取模块,用于获取用户提交的数据存储请求,并根据所述数据存储请求获取所述对象数据的容器信息;
容器归属查找模块,用于根据所述对象数据的容器信息获取所述对象数据的原始云存储节点信息;
存储节点选择模块,用于根据负载均衡和所述用户提交的数据存储请求选择目标云存储节点;
返回模块,用于向用户发送目标云存储节点信息和所述原始云存储节点信息,以使所述用户根据所述目标云存储节点信息向所述目标云存储节点发送所述对象数据和所述原始云存储节点信息。
相应的,本发明实施例第五方面还提供了一种云存储节点,其特征在于,所述云存储节点包括:
对象数据获取模块,用于获取用户发送的对象数据和所述原始云存储节点信息;
数据存储模块,用于存放所述对象数据;
容器归属判断模块,用于根据所述原始云存储节点信息确认所述对象数据的原始云存储节点不是自身云存储节点;
存储通知模块,用于根据所述原始云存储节点信息向所述对象数据的原始云存储节点发送存储通知消息,以使所述对象数据的原始云存储节点生成所述对象数据的访问链接信息,所述存储通知消息中携带所述对象数据的对象元数据和访问链接。
相应的,本发明实施例第六方面还提供了一种云存储节点,其特征在于,所述云存储节点包括:
存储通知获取模块,用于获取对象数据的目标云存储节点发送的针对该对象数据的存储通知消息,所述存储通知消息中携带所述对象数据的对象元数据和访问链接;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于华为技术有限公司,未经华为技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201210549881.3/2.html,转载请声明来源钻瓜专利网。
- 上一篇:低温升安全性剩余电流动作断路器电路
- 下一篇:漏电缺相保护断路器